Unraveling protein structure

How a protein folds in on itself is key to how it functions in the body. Understanding the structures of target and therapeutic proteins is a fundamental part of the drug discovery and development process. The American Chemical Society devoted the November 1998 issue of its Accounts of Chemical Research journal to advancements in protein folding and threedimensional research. California Institute of Technology (Pasadena, CA) scientists Jay Winkler and Harry Gray wrote in a guest editorial that protein folding research is undergoing explosive growth.
